Saba capital buys Mexico fund (MXF) shares worth $9,431
Saba Capital has made a strategic investment by purchasing shares worth $9,431 in the Mexico Fund (MXF). This move highlights Saba's confidence in the potential of Mexican markets and could signal a growing interest among investors in this region. Such investments are crucial as they can lead to increased capital flow and economic growth, benefiting both the investors and the local economy.
